Morocco’s Atlas Lions Face Crucial World Cup Qualifiers at Home

The Atlas Lions will be back in Morocco in a few days. For the next FIFA date, they will host Guinea Conakry and Guinea Bissau at home in Rabat and Casablanca, between October 6 and 12.
Seven days to play three matches counting towards the 2022 World Cup qualifiers in Qatar. The Moroccan players will experience a rather intense week between October 6 and 12, reports the daily Al Massae.
A very tight schedule for the protégés of Vahid Halilhodzic, who will have to be efficient and ensure a comfortable advantage. Morocco is second with 3 points but with only one game played.
